SDOG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2017 in Review

117 of the 4,011 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in ALPS Sector Dividend Dogs ETF (SDOG) for Q2 2017, worth a combined $823M — down 3.2% from $850M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 16 funds opened new SDOG positions and 13 closed out — a net gain of 3 holders — while 49 added to existing stakes and 37 trimmed.

The largest buyer was MML Investors Services, opening a new position worth an estimated $10.5M. The largest seller was Jane Street, exiting entirely with an estimated $14.7M sold.
